And I would add, the batch is considered a single transaction even though autocommit is true, which causes deadlock when you set a batch of updates in an order that will cause a deadlock.
Example: make a batch of updates for pk ID=1 to 10 while you make a 2nd batch from id=10 to 1. To increase the chance of success with a deadlock, you can toss in a pg_sleep() call to slow things down.
You will see a deadlock even though you never intended to use a lock.
As you might guess, this break our application ported from mysql...
The workaround is very bad: either sorting updates batch by PK which is costly, and sometimes not possible unless you totally know the semantic of the sql you are attempting, or interlacing a hack "COMMIT" as a sql statement in the batch, which is not legal since there was no "BEGIN" (but triggers something in postgres).
